Minority resident physicians' views on the role of race/ethnicity in their training experiences in the workplace

A Osseo-Asare, L Balasuriya, SJ Huot… - JAMA network …, 2018 - jamanetwork.com
Importance Black, Hispanic, and Native American physicians remain underrepresented in
medicine despite national efforts to increase diversity in the health care workforce.
Understanding the unique workplace experiences of minority physicians is essential to
inform strategies to create a diverse and inclusive workforce. While prior research has
explored the influence of race/ethnicity on the experiences of minority faculty and medical
students, there is a paucity of literature investigating how race/ethnicity affects the training …
